Compare all specifications:
1959 Abarth 600 | 2012 Volvo S80 | |
Make | Abarth | Volvo |
Model | 600 | S80 |
Year Released | 1959 | 2012 |
Engine Position | Rear | Front |
Engine Size | 747 cc | 3200 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 41 HP | 240 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 6400 RPM |
Torque | 54 Nm | 320 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 3200 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| 6-speed shiftable automatic |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 585 kg | 1706 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3300 mm | 4851 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1390 mm | 1862 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1410 mm | 1494 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2010 mm | 2835 mm |
